More about Long Road: We've been receiving many questions about how to find "Long Road" from people who just now found Pearl Jam due to the appearance on the "Tribute to Heroes" telethon. It seems fitting to give these questions special attention. "Long Road" can be found on the Merkinball single (1995), on some of the 2000 tour Pearl Jam bootlegs, on the Dead Man Walking movie soundtrack (1996) with the late Nusrat Fateh Ali Khan. The Dead Man Walking Score (1996) also has a beautiful 16 minute version with Nusrat. Long Road is also the first song on the "Pearl Jam: Touring Band 2000" DVD and will be on the upcoming "America: A Tribute to Heroes" benefit CD and DVD. And From New Zealand... 12/17/01- Ten Club Update: 12/1/01- All Tomorrow's Parties rescheduled: 11/29/01- More music: 11/8/01- BRAD to Embark on Special 5-Date West Coast Tour: Includes Stops in Portland, Los Angeles, Hollywood, San Francisco and Seattle Seattle, WA - Brad will kick off a 5-date west coast tour on November 26 at the Roseland Theatre in Portland, then head further south for three California dates before wrapping up in Seattle at the Showbox Theatre on December 2. Revelers will be treated to a taste of Brad's new material along with a medley of old favorites. The group played three sold out shows at Seattle's Breakroom this past September-the first time they had performed live since their 1997 Interiors tour.
